- Viral Art Project – The Viral Art Project began as a way to bring attention to the challenges all of us are facing during the pandemic. At its heart, it is a call to action for graphic designers, artists, and other creative people to use their talents to help raise awareness. Designers are invited to submit poster art highlighting the challenges we are facing and to help promote messages about how we can get through this together.
